When you need one

Taken before, not after

Your neighbour is building

A loft, a rear extension, a basement, a chimney breast coming out. Under the Party Wall etc. Act 1996 the condition of your property should be recorded before the works start, and the building owner normally pays for it.

Before your own works

If you are the one building, a schedule of the neighbouring property protects you. When a crack is blamed on your builders six months later, you can show it was already there.

Licence to alter

Renovating a flat? The freeholder or managing agent will usually make a Schedule of Condition a condition of consent: the flat below or beside you, plus the common parts your builders will pass through. We record exactly what the licence asks for, so consent is not held up.

Start or end of a tenancy

An independent record of the condition of a house or flat at handover, so deposit and repair questions at the end are settled by the record rather than memory.

What we record

Room by room, element by element

External

Roof coverings, chimneys, walls, pointing, lintels, windows and doors, rainwater goods, boundary and garden walls, paving, and outbuildings where the works could affect them.

Every room

Ceilings, walls, floors, skirtings, joinery, decorations and fittings, described element by element with the condition on the day.

The shared structure

The party wall and chimney breasts on both floors and in the roof space, where the works next door bear directly on them.

Existing defects

Every crack, distortion, damp stain, previous repair, and worn finish, photographed and located so there is no argument later about whether it was new.

The schedule records what is visible on the day. Fitted furniture, floor coverings and belongings limit what can be seen, and the report says so, which is what makes it fair to both sides and credible if it is ever tested.

How it works

Quote to report in under a week

01

Quote in minutes

Tell us the property and the number of bedrooms. The fee is fixed by size, so the quote arrives by email straight away.

02

Inspection before the works start

We inspect within a few working days, normally in around an hour to ninety minutes for a typical house, and photograph as we go.

03

Report in three working days

A written schedule in item, description and condition format, cross referenced to a dated photographic appendix and signed by an RICS chartered surveyor.

04

Agreed, filed, and checked after

The schedule is sent to you, and where there is a party wall award it is attached to it and agreed between the surveyors. When the works finish, ask us back and we compare the property against the record, included in the fee.
